The Next Step Public Charter School (EIN: 52-2103442) has filed an IRS Form 990 between fiscal years 2016 and 2023. In its fiscal year 2022 IRS Form 990 filing, The Next Step Public Charter School, a 501(c)(3) charitable organization, reported compensation for 10 out of 100 total employees. Among the employees shown here, the average compensation is $119,565. The highest compensated employee at The Next Step Public Charter School is Juan Carlos Martinez - Outgoing with fiscal year 2022 compensation of $183,635.
